Abstract
The conditions of formation of tungsten silicides, when tungsten powder or stoichiometric mixed powders of WSi2 and W3Si2 were heated in hydrogen or silicon tetrachloride- containing atmospheres, were examined by chemical and X-ray analysis. Above 1000°C,tungsten powder reacted with silicon tetrachloride and formed WSi2 in a hydrogen atmosphere,but did not react in a neutral atmosphere even at 1300°. In the case of mixed powders, the cilicides were formed above 1300° in pure hydrogen gas, but at a lower temperature, such as 900°C, in both hydrogen and neutral atmospheres mixed with silicon tetrachloride gas. The X-ray diffraction lines of WSi2 and W3Si2 showed a good agreement throse reported in the past. The silicide “W3Si2” showed tetragonal structure and not D88-structure.
